Job description

You’ll support and help improve the core systems our teams rely on every day, including Microsoft 365, Microsoft Entra, Active Directory, Teams, SharePoint, RingCentral, Jira, Power Platform tools, Power BI, and other operational applications. You’ll also help to strengthen cybersecurity, improve governance, reduce manual work, and support modernization efforts across a mission-driven nonprofit serving communities across the Portland Oregon tri-county area., * Administer and support core technology systems including Microsoft 365, Entra, Active Directory, Exchange, Teams, SharePoint, OneDrive, RingCentral, Jira, Power Apps, Power BI, and other approved business systems.

  • Manage user access and identity administration, including accounts, licenses, permissions, MFA, shared mailboxes, distribution lists, security groups, and onboarding/offboarding activities.
  • Maintain and improve Jira Service Management, including request workflows, queues, forms, SLAs, reporting, knowledge content, and user adoption.
  • Support Teams and SharePoint administration and governance, including collaboration structures, permissions, file organization, training, and troubleshooting.
  • Administer RingCentral communications tools, including users, call routing, devices, voicemail, and related support.
  • Provide operational support for business applications such as Power Platform tools, Power BI reporting, mobility and volunteer management systems, and other line-of-business platforms.
  • Assist with data, reporting, and integration support, including Power BI access, refresh troubleshooting, data workflows, and reporting dependencies.
  • Strengthen cybersecurity and governance practices through access reviews, secure account management, phishing awareness support, remediation follow-up, and policy-aligned system administration.
  • Build and improve automation and documentation using tools like PowerShell, Power Automate, Intune, Jira automation, and Microsoft 365 administrative capabilities.
  • Train and support users on collaboration tools, service desk workflows, secure technology use, and standard IT practices.
  • Partner across departments with IT leadership, HR, Finance, Operations, vendors, and program teams to keep systems running well and continuously improve the user experience., This is a chance to do meaningful technical work in an organization where the mission is tangible and the impact is real. You’ll help build a more secure, efficient, and user-friendly technology environment that supports teams delivering essential transportation services in the community. About the company

Ride Connection is a private nonprofit based in Portland, Oregon, committed to meeting community transportation needs one person at a time. Our mission is to move lives by providing safe, personalized transportation for people who need it - helping them access healthcare, essential services, and opportunities to thrive. Through that work, we promote independence, inclusion, and quality of life across the communities we serve.
